## Service Accounts: SweepStack Retention Sweeper

Quick notes for release cuts: the data-retention sweeper runs under the `sweep-runner` service account, which only has delete rights on expired partitions — nothing else, so don't panic if a dry run looks quiet. Rotate its credential at every minor release; the old one dies 24 hours later. For the current release, the sweeper's service key is listed right below this line.

service key, hahaf-hahag: qvz7-0frcibk

Subject: Uniforms — Greywick depot

Dispatch — the uniform consignment for the new Greywick depot ships tomorrow via Pellan Couriers. Two cartons, labelled by size run. Depot opens Monday, so no delays. Invoice goes separately to accounts. On arrival, the courier hand-over follows the confidential instruction below.

dispatch memo: the sorius tamius courier leaves the praeth ledger at gate 4873 under passcode 928014

**Action item (P1, owner: Marek):** So, during the incident our typo-squat scanner, SpellGuard, basically fell asleep — the edit-distance threshold was so strict it waved through `requets-lib` without blinking. New folks: this scanner compares every new package name on the Fernwood registry against our allowlist and flags near-misses. We're tightening the distance cutoff and the popularity floor, and adding a rate cap so we don't spam triage. Here are the constants we landed on.

tuning table, kajeg-taweg:
WEIGHTS = {
    "druox": 32,
    "quenix": 604,
    "wenax": 801,
}

## Artifact Signing — SDK Parity Notes (Weekly Sync)

Kestrel SDK for Android reached parity with the Swift client this sprint: offline queueing, batched telemetry, and retry semantics now match. Both SDKs ship as signed artifacts from the same pipeline. Remaining gap: background sync throttling, targeted next sprint. Verify both release bundles before tagging. Both artifacts validate against the shared signing key below.

signing key of kawig-fafog = bky19_6Fypv1qws7J8qJtaYjX